New technologies and ways of buying and selling products are transforming the lives of consumers… To what extent do you agree or disagree with this opinion? Give reasons- Relevant examples.

It is true that consumers’ lives have greatly changed since the presence of modern technologies and recent purchasing and selling methods. I entirely agree with this statement, and this essay will delve in the reasons for such dramatic change.
Undoubtedly, new technologies, internet for example, have contributed to changing the life of the consumer into a more luxurious one. To illustrate, online shopping and delivery services have made it easy for everyone to order whatever they need from any part of the world, and all of this happens with the click of a few buttons. For instance, in the past, my mother used to do a lot of effort walking from one store to the other in order to compare between offers, while nowadays, I can make my purchases using my stores’ applications with no such effort.
In addition, new ways of buying and selling have guaranteed some flexibility and safety for consumers. For example, ought to plastic money, such as credit cards, customers not only are able to purchase their needs at any time, but they also are less susceptible to burglary crimes. In 2016, a survey of 1000 customers which conducted by the Times, showed that there is a significant decline in the rate of burglary among people who carry credit cards instead of cash money. Thus, if consumers seek both safety and flexibility during shopping, they should replace cash money with plastic one.
By way of conclusion, I reiterate that new technologies and modern ways of buying and selling have made some changes in peoples’ lives in terms of offering them fancy lifestyle as well as safety and affordability.
